Another one of Ayumi's lunch boxes.  These are so easy and quick to make.  You might remember I made two of them for the preschool teachers.  I had one of those mini charm packs of Vintage Modern and some Essex Linen.  The handles and inside cover are a piece of a small hounds tooth, aqua print I had lying around.  I don't know the maker/manufacturer - sorry.

12th WIP of 2012 - Organizing the Stash

Over the last few days, I have been using all my free time to turn this mess (read more here) of fabric and fabric scraps into a nicely organized one. 


I had purchased comic book backing boards a while ago, so figured now was as good time as any to start using them.  I still have more fabrics to wrap around the boards, but this is a start and makes me so. happy!


Even my fat quarters - I refolded each one in an uniform manner and placed them in a canvas box.


Next will be organizing my smaller scraps.
